Exploring Soweto Township

Soweto and Apartheid Museum Day Tour - Exploring Soweto Township

The Soweto township, once a symbol of resistance against apartheid, stands as a vibrant and dynamic community that offers visitors a unique window into South Africa’s complex history and contemporary culture.

On this tour, guests will explore the bustling streets of Soweto, visiting the iconic Nelson Mandela House and Desmond Tutu House, where these renowned leaders once lived.

The lively markets, colorful murals, and welcoming locals provide a glimpse into the daily life and resilience of the Soweto community.

As part of this immersive experience, guests will gain a deeper understanding of the township’s pivotal role in the anti-apartheid movement and the ongoing transformation of this remarkable place.
